The relaxed and friendly Oaklands House offers air conditioned bedrooms with private bathrooms, a continental buffet breakfast and a heated swimming pool. There is a licensed bar, free Wi-Fi and free parking. Oaklands is on one of the many Isle of Wight cycle routes, and secure bike and golf club storage is available. There are 3 village pubs within easy walking distance, and scenic Brading Downs is a short (uphill) walk away. Fishing on the River Yar is less than 300 ft across the road. All rooms at Oaklands House feature an LCD TV with DVD player, an iPod dock and a silent refrigerator. The heated swimming pool is open most days until dusk, from June to September. Rare red squirrels come to the grounds to feed, so no guest pets are allowed. Oaklands has been awarded 5 stars by IW Council for food hygiene standards, and has Gold status from Green Island Tourism. Please note that Oaklands is adults only (over 18s), and is non-smoking.
